Corrosion-Resistant Carbon Steel Flat Products from Germany: Rescission of Antidumping Duty Administ
Corrosion-Resistant Carbon Steel Flat Products from Germany: Rescission of Antidumping Duty Administ

30/01/2008

Jan 23, 2008 (Commerce Department Documents andPublications/ContentWorks via COMTEX) SUMMARY: In response to a request fromUnited States Steel Corporation, petitioner ("U.S. Steel"), theDepartment of Commerce ("the Department") initiated an administrativereview of the antidumping duty order on corrosion-resistant carbon steel flatproducts ("CORE") from Germany. See Initiation of Antidumping andCountervailing Duty Administrative Reviews and Requests for Revocation in Part,72 FR 54428 (September 25, 2007). This administrative review covers the periodAugust 1, 2006, throughJuly 31, 2007. We are nowrescinding this review due to a request by U.S. Steel to rescind the review.

UPCOMING PANEL HEARINGS IN EU-US ZEROING DISPUTE TO BE OPEN TO PUBLIC
UPCOMING PANEL HEARINGS IN EU-US ZEROING DISPUTE TO BE OPEN TO PUBLIC

30/01/2008

The upcoming hearings of a WTO dispute panel examining an EUcomplaint about theUS'controversial anti-dumping duty calculation practices will be opened to thepublic, following a request made by both parties. The next hearings will takeplace from 29-30 January at WTO headquarters inGeneva. The subsequent set is scheduled for8-9 April. The panel's work is set to be completed by September.
